Journeo publishes 2025 annual report
  • Journeo reported progress on its strategy of combining organic growth with acquisitions, including the purchase of Crime and Fire Defence Systems in September 2025 to expand into infrastructure protection for critical sites.
  • Russ Singleton said the business continued to develop overseas sales, with additional orders in 2025 totaling EUR 10.2 million from Outfront Media for New York MTA-related display programs.
  • Operations included a framework award with First Bus valued at GBP 10 million over three years, plus an extension into First Bus London expected to add GBP 3.5 million over the contract period.
  • Rail activity included a GBP 4.2 million purchase order from Alstom for CCTV and automatic passenger counting systems for refurbished Voyager-class trains.
  • The report also said the group began using agentic AI tools in software development to speed up iterative product and system releases.
